Just for the index updates. > Create index may issue a distributed dead lock due lack of handlers > ------------------------------------------------------------------- > > Key: PHOENIX-3974 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/PHOENIX-3974 > Project: Phoenix > Issue Type: Bug > Affects Versions: 4.11.0 > Reporter: Sergey Soldatov > Assignee: Sergey Soldatov > Attachments: PHOENIX-3974.patch > > > In PHOENIX-3360 we were trying to avoid using index rpc on client side, > setting controller manually in Indexer. But after we moved index creating to > server side there is another set of RS-RS communication that comes from > UngroupedAggregateRegionObserver with regular priority. That may cause > distributed dead lock when all handlers are occupied by index create scanners > for user table and inside they are trying to send index updates. To prevent > it we need to set controller in UngroupedAggregateRegionObserver in the > similar way like we did in Indexer.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v6.4.14#64029)
